    I'm not sure how I feel about this game in the long run. It's fun, I'll give it that, but there is no content. This is said to be an MMO, but it only has about as much content as a single player game. I'm EGO 1071, I've finsihed nearly every goal,

    I'm in San Fran and simply have been holding off on finishing the main mission because I know as soon as I do there will be no point in playing anymore. The other comments hit the nail on the head in some matters, such as the co-op missions. You do the goal, get the suit, then go back maybe if you care about doing the daily for reputation. Beyond that, there is no point.

    I mean... Come on, I finished nearly every single quest in the game in under 4 days. Granted, I have had a lot of extra time on my hand and put in around 8 hours each day, maybe a bit more.... But that's still insane. When I was younger and played Ultima Online and later EverQuest I worked at a gaming center that it was my job to play computer games... I put in far more time then that and still didn't come close to finishing any of their content.

    After you finish the, what, 150 quests in this game? Lets be generous, 200. Being as about 50% of them is simply run, here, scan that, done. While the other 25% require t he same thing, but at least you have to fight a bit. It takes more time to travel to any of the locations half the time than it does to finish them.

    So after you finish those quests, what is there left to do? Goals? If you do those while working the quests you've already finished over half of them. PVP? Now I'll be honest, I've not tried PVP yet, and it might be fun, but a game (MMO) cannot rest all it's hopes on PVP. Dungeons? Raids? see above, and there are no raids.
